Definitions

  • the present invention relates to a sign with a flexible piece of foil being exchangeably attatched to the sign.
  • the flexible piece of foil is preferably made of paper or cardboard or another suitable material, e.g. plastic.
  • the piece of foil is usually at one side provided with infor ⁇ mation to be presented e.g. text, drawings, diagrams, di- rections, overviews etc.
  • the sign in question is of the type where the information carrying piece of foil is attached to the sign in such way as to be curved about a single axis of curvature which is preferably vertical.
  • Such signs are known, and besides having an agreeable design they are distinguished by being conspicuous at a great distance, even when mounted on a plane wall, and from a direction of view almost parallel to the wall, and additionally they are easily readable.
  • the piece of foil al ⁇ ways has the desired curvature and is always placed accu- rately and in a predetermined position relative to the sign.
  • the piece of foil can be positioned in an interspaced relationship in the sign.
  • the invention also relates to a flexible piece of foil for use in the sign according to the invention, such piece of foil being stated in claim 7.
  • the invention relates to a locking mechanism for a sign.
  • the locking mechanism is stated in claim 10.

  • Fig. 1 shows a sign with a basic part 10 consisting of an extruded aluminium profile.
  • the basic part 10 comprises a curved plate 11 with convex front side 12. Along the two vertical edges of the curved plate the basic part 10 is provided with a couple of guide tracks 13.
  • a front plate 20 is of transparent material and has a cur ⁇ vature about a vertical axis of curvature corresponding to the curvature of the plate 11. Along the vertical edges of the front plate 20 there are provided a number of protru ⁇ sions 21 projecting from the concave back side 22 of the front plate 20.
  • the protrusions 21 on the front plate 20 are shaped so as to fit into the guide tracks 13 when the front plate 20 is inserted into the basic part 10. - A -
  • Fig. 2 shows how the vertical edges of the front plate 20 lie behind edges 14 on the basic part 10 whereby the front plate 20 is retained on the basic part 10.
  • Fig. 1 also shows a piece of foil 30 and three pieces of foil 31 all being intended for positioning along the con ⁇ cave back side 22 of the front plate 20.
  • the pieces of foil 30 and 31 have along their vertical edges at either end at least one carrier edge 32 and on each side of the carrier edges 32 there projects a small protrusion.
  • the carrier edges 32 have an edge length in the vertical di ⁇ rection corresponding to the vertical extension of the protrusions 21 on the front plate 20.
  • the pieces of foil 30 and 31 have in the horizontal direction a length as measured between pairs of carrier edges 32 which is exact ⁇ ly the same as the corresponding distance between the pro ⁇ trusions 21 of the front plate as measured along the con ⁇ cave back side 22 of the front plate.
  • the pieces of foil 30 and 31 are intended for carrying a text, e.g. a name, and are placed along the concave back side 22 of the front plate by manually bending the piece of foil and positioning the carrier edges 32 of the piece of foil so as to rest in pairs on corresponding pairs of protrusions 21 at respective sides of the front plate 20.
  • the pieces of foil 30 and 31 are made of a material having a certain elasticity, e.g. paper, carboard or plastic foil, and because of the elasticity a piece of foil will try to attain a plane state, but precisely hereby it will be supported and retained by the protrusions 21 in contact with the carrier edges 32 of the piece of foil.
  • each individual piece of foil 30 is closely adjusted according to the vertical extension of the protrusions 21.
  • each individual piece of foil 30, 31 is retained in its exact desired vertical position along the concave back side 22 of the front plate.
  • Fig. 4 shows three different pieces of foil 30, 31, 34 having different heights.
  • the pieces of foil are supplied as parts of pre-punched sheets where the carrier edges 32 have been punched out and where optionally the different foil sizes may also be separated by punching.
  • a sheet with one or more pieces of foil is placed in a typewriter or printer providing the piece of foil with the desired text.
  • the foil pieces with text are removed from the sheet by tearing unpunched foil bridges and are as described above placed along the concave back side 22 of the front plate.
  • the front plate 20 has been pro ⁇ vided with the desired number of pieces of foil, it is in ⁇ serted into the basic part 10 of the sign.
  • the piece of foil 34 in fig. 4 has a size exactly corres ⁇ ponding to the size of the back side 22 of the front plate.
  • Such a piece of foil 34 may be provided as back ⁇ ground foil behind smaller pieces of foil 30 and 31 placed on the back side of the front plate.
  • Such a background foil 34 may advantageously be of the same material as the information carrying pieces of foil which are placed in front of the background foil and may have another colour than these foils, hereby creating a desired contrast to the pieces of foil.
  • the locking mechanism in fig. 3 consists of two alterna ⁇ tive and interchangeable parts 40, 41 both being supplied with the sign. They are of elastic plastic material and cohere by means of a material bridge 41, since they have been manufactured in the same casting process.
  • Fig. 2 shows how the locking part 41 is positioned in a recess 15 on the back side of the basic part.
  • a protrusion 21 on the mounted front plate 20 projects from the front side of the basic part into the recess 15 where it is in engagement with the locking mechanism 41.
  • the upper part 44 of the locking mechanism 41 will be dis ⁇ placed in the direction of the arrow 45 until the protru ⁇ sion 21 has completely passed the upper part 44 and abuts against an abutment face 46, whereafter the upper part 44 springs back to the position shown in fig. 2.
  • the front plate 20 is now locked in the position shown in fig. 2, an engagement plate 49, being essentially perpen ⁇ dicular to the direction of displacement of the front plate, changing such a displacement.
  • a pin 47 is influenced by the locking part 41 in the direction of the arrow 48, whereby the upper part of the locking part 44 moves in the direction of the arrow 45. This makes the protrusion 21 free again, so that the front plate 20 can be removed from the basic part 10.
  • the locking part 41 can be removed from the recess 15, and the locking part 40 can be positioned instead.
  • the locking part 40 has a front edge 43' corresponding to the front edge 43 of the locking part 41, and which allows the pro ⁇ trusion 21 to slide past and abut on the abutment face 46'. Removal of the front place 20 from the basic part 10 is merely effected by pushing up the front plate, and the protrusion 21 will then slide against the inclined abut ⁇ ment face 49' facing in the opposite direction of the abutment face 43' .
  • the user is free to choose whether the front plate shall be locked and only be removable by activating the pin 47.
  • the locking mechanism is positioned on the back side of the sign, and is thus not readily visible, and it takes knowledge of the construction of the locking mecha ⁇ nism as well as an uncomplicated tool in the form of a pencil or a screw driver to influence the pin 47 so as to release the front plate. If on the the other hand the user wishes that anybody should be able to disassemble the sign, the locking part 40 is used instead of the locking part 41.
  • the respective locking parts 40, 41 are merely loosely po ⁇ sitioned in the recess 15, and they are retained in posi ⁇ tion in the recess 15 when mounting the sign on a wall.

Abstract

Le panneau de signalisation décrit comporte des moyens de support (21) qui sont associés par paires pour supporter des plaques (30, 31) et qui sont disposés à une certaine distance mutuelle. Les plaques (30, 31) ont des bords opposés comportant des découpes (32) à une distance mutuelle qui est légèrement supérieure à la distance entre les moyens de support du panneau. Les plaques sont tenues par les parties de leurs bords de support de manière à ce qu'elles s'incurvent et que les portions de plaque (33) fassent saillie au-delà des moyens de support au niveau des parties non supportées des bords de support.
